Eleanor Pearl Hooker, age 85 of Fremont, went Home to be with her Lord and Savior on Tuesday evening, January 27, 2026. She was born on September 2, 1940 in Muskegon, Michigan and was raised by her foster parents George & Willa Kalsbeek. Eleanor was a member of Reeman Christian Reformed Church. She made and donated over 10,000 stocking caps, besides the many that she made for other people. On February 17, 1961 she married Dale Hooker and he survives her along with 3 children: Jeff (Violet) Hooker of Fremont, Julie (Mike) Menke of Medina, Ohio, Mike Hooker of Fremont; 5 grandchildren: Allen (Hannah) Hooker, Elly Dale Hooker, Lauren (Ryan) Manton, Alex (Camille) Menke, Ashtyn (Harry) Braafhart; 1 great-grandson, Aspen Hooker. Eleanor is also survived by 2 sisters: Carol Johnson, Barb (Bob) Michmerheizen; brothers-in-law & sisters-in-law: Lou & Verla Hooker, Corrine & Duane Burt, Barb & Stan Witte, Lloyd & Sally Hoekert, Arlene Hooker; and by many nieces & nephews. She was preceded in death by her sister, Mary Spira; sisters-in-law & brother-in-law: Virginia & Carl Sneller, Marve & Gerry Hooker, Harley Hooker, Les & Sylvia Hooker. According to Eleanor's wishes, cremation has taken place and a Memorial Service will be held at 11:00 AM on Saturday, January 31, 2026 at Reeman Christian Reformed Church with Pastor Les VanDyke and Pastor Nate Kooistra officiating. The service will be livestreamed at https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=NagQs7xkd9s. Interment will be at a later date in Reeman Cemetery. There will also be a time of visiting with the family at the church from 6-8 PM on Friday, and from 10-11 AM on Saturday. Suggested Memorial: Reeman Christian Reformed Church Building Fund.
